Here is what I use to program multiple chips... I can do one chip in about 5 sec
>drop in a new chip in the ZIF socket
>clamp the ZIF socket
>hit Enter to program
>release the ZIF lever
>drop the programmed chip into a static safe bag (I use a metalized static bag opened up on the counter and just tip the programmer over to drop the chip into the bag)
>repeat...
All in around 5 seconds
Just get yourself an appropriately sized ZIF (zero insertion force) socket and a little bit of perf board and a header strip or whatever you need for your programmer and go to town
